트랩도어 센터로부터 보호받는 순위 검색 가능한 암호화 다중 지원 클라우드 컴퓨팅 보안 모델
- Title
- 트랩도어 센터로부터 보호받는 순위 검색 가능한 암호화 다중 지원 클라우드 컴퓨팅 보안 모델
- Other Titles
- Protecting Multi Ranked Searchable Encryption in Cloud Computing from Honest-but-Curious Trapdoor Generating Center
- Author
- 오희국
- Keywords
- Searchable encryption; Multi-keyword search; Multiple data owners/users; Enhanced security
- Issue Date
- 2023-12
- Publisher
- 한국정보보호학회
- Citation
- 정보보호학회논문지(Journal of The Korea Institute of Information Security & Cryptology), v. 33, no 6, page. 1077-1086
- Abstract
- 검색 가능한 암호화 모델은 원격 서버에 저장한 암호화된 데이터를 선택적으로 검색할 수 있는 모델이다. 현실 시나리오에 적용했을 때 다중 검색 키워드, 다중 데이터 소유자(업로더)와 다중 데이터 사용자(다운로더)를 지원할 수 있어야 하며, 검색이 이루어졌을 때 요청한 내용과 가장 관련성이 높은 순으로 결과를 낼 수 있어야 한다. 본 논문에서는 이러한 모델을 순위 검색이 가능한 암호화 다중 지원 모델이라고 칭한다. 그러나 본 논문이 작성된 시점까지 제안된 모델은 완전 신뢰 가능한(fully-trusted) 트랩도어 센터를 암호 생성에 사용하고 있으며, 일부는 데이터 다운로더와 트랩도어 센터 간의 연결이 안전하다고 가정한다. 하지만 실생활에서 이러한 가정이 지켜질 확률은 낮다. 따라서 본 논문은 이러한 검색 가능한 암호화 모델의 실용성과 보안성을 개선하기 위하여, 새로운 순위 검색이 가능한 암호화 다중 지원 모델을 제안한다. 해당 모델은 기존 연구의 가정이 없이도, 데이터 다운로더가 요청한 검색어를 외부 공격자와 정직하지만 동시에 호기심이 있는(honest-but-curious) 트랩도어 센터로부터 보호한다. 공격자는 서로 다른 두 검색 요청이 같은 검색어를 포함하고 있는지 구별할 수 없다. 또한, 보호 과정을 추가함으로써 발생하는 오버헤드를 고려하더라도 제안하는 모델이 합리적인 성능을 달성함을, 실험을 통해 증명한다.
The searchable encryption model allows to selectively search for encrypted data stored on a remote server. In a
real-world scenarios, the model must be able to support multiple search keywords, multiple data owners/users. In this paper,
these models are referred to as Multi Ranked Searchable Encryption model. However, at the time this paper was written, the
proposed models use fully-trusted trapdoor centers, some of which assume that the connection between the user and the
trapdoor center is secure, which is unlikely that such assumptions will be kept in real life. In order to improve the
practicality and security of these searchable encryption models, this paper proposes a new Multi Ranked Searchable
Encryption model which uses random keywords to protect search words requested by the data downloader fromanhonest-but-curious trapdoor center with an external attacker without the assumptions. The attacker cannot distinguish whether
two different search requests contain the same search keywords. In addition, experiments demonstrate that the proposedmodel achieves reasonable performance, even considering the overhead caused by adding this protection process
- URI
- https://www.kci.go.kr/kciportal/ci/sereArticleSearch/ciSereArtiView.kci?sereArticleSearchBean.artiId=ART003025966https://repository.hanyang.ac.kr/handle/20.500.11754/190897
- ISSN
- 1598-3986; 2288-2715
- DOI
- https://doi.org/10.13089/JKIISC.2023.33.6.1077
- Appears in Collections:
- COLLEGE OF COMPUTING[E](소프트웨어융합대학) > COMPUTER SCIENCE(소프트웨어학부) > Articles
- Files in This Item:
There are no files associated with this item.
- Export
- RIS (EndNote)
- XLS (Excel)
- XML